Abstract

The embodiment of the invention provides a device and a method for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of a display and a display device, wherein the device for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of the display comprises a measuring unit and a processing unit; the measuring unit comprises a water tank and a water level measuring device arranged in the water tank, and the water tank is used for accommodating a film layer structure of the liquid crystal display panel in a display area; the water level measuring device is used for measuring the water level value of liquid in the water tank after the water tank contains the film layer structure; the processing unit is connected with the measuring unit, the processing unit obtains the water level change value by comparing the water level value obtained by measurement of the measuring unit with a preset water level value, and then obtains the volume of the film layer structure according to the water level change value; the accuracy of meas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of the display is improved.

Background
With the continuous innovation of liquid crystal screen technology and process, the size of the liquid crystal mother plate glass is increased generation by generation, the size is developed to 2290mm x3370mm, and the liquid crystal screen of the next generation is expected to be increased continuously, so that higher requirements are provided for the manufacturing process. The manufacturing process of the TIT-LCD liquid crystal screen is to attach two pieces of mother glass sprayed with uniform padding materials, the distance between the two pieces of mother glass is 3-5 mu m, the two pieces of mother glass are used for filling liquid crystal materials in a vacuum state, and the filling amount of liquid crystal directly influences the picture quality of the liquid crystal screen. When the filling amount is too large, the liquid crystal screen becomes yellow or white; when the filling amount is too small, the liquid crystal screen is abnormal.
The general process requires that the liquid crystal filling amount is below 1% of the theoretical value. The filling amount of the liquid crystal is in direct proportion to the thickness of the liquid crystal box, and is related to factors such as the difference of the in-plane sections and the like. Therefore, in order to improve the qualification rate of finished products and reduce the production cost, the liquid crystal box needs to be detected in real time to obtain specific parameters, so as to provide parameter basis for the liquid crystal filling amount. The method for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ount at present comprises the steps of firstly calculating the central liquid crystal filling amount according to a product target CG (namely a box gap), then setting ranges of 6% -10% respectively upwards and downwards based on the central liquid crystal filling amount, selecting a liquid crystal mother plate in each range, putting the liquid crystal mother plate into a high-low temperature environment after box forming, and finally taking the liquid crystal filling amount corresponding to 1% downwards of a gravity Mura as an upper limit of a safety range and taking the liquid crystal filling amount corresponding to 1% upwards of a vacuum Bubble as a lower limit of the safety range.
At present, the method can not determine whether the liquid crystal charging safety range of the product can meet the quality requirement of an actual liquid crystal screen, the quality requirement can be met only by subsequently changing the design and adjusting the manufacturing process, and the method needs to be repeated for many times, thereby causing huge waste on resources and productivity.

Liquid Crystal Displays (LCD) have become the mainstream products of Display devices. The liquid crystal display mainly comprises liquid crystal display panels which are oppositely arranged and liquid crystal arranged between the liquid crystal display panels. The liquid crystal display panel can be a color film substrate or an array substrate. The array substrate comprises a plurality of Thin Film Transistors (TFT) and electrodes connected with the TFT and used for controlling the liquid crystal state; liquid crystal deflection is used for modulating backlight emergent light; the color film substrate comprises a plurality of color film layers (including RGB) for colorizing the emergent light and finally realizing display. When the liquid crystal display panel is a color film substrate, the film structure of the liquid crystal display panel in the display area comprises a color film. When the liquid crystal display panel is an array substrate, the film structure of the liquid crystal display panel in the display area includes a thin film transistor, an electrode and a spacer film layer.
The production process of the liquid crystal display comprises the production of a front-stage array substrate (TFT process) and a color film substrate (CF process), the box alignment (CELL) of a middle-stage liquid crystal display panel and the Module Assembly (Module Assembly) of a rear stage, wherein the box alignment stage mainly combines the array substrate and the color film substrate, and liquid crystal is filled between the array substrate and the color film substrate. The filling amount of the liquid crystal plays a decisive role in the display quality of the display device.
The embodiment of the invention provides a device for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of a display, which comprises a measuring unit and a processing unit, wherein the measuring unit is used for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of the display;
the measuring unit comprises a water tank and a water level measuring device arranged in the water tank, and the water tank is used for accommodating a film layer structure of the liquid crystal display panel in a display area; the water level measuring device is used for measuring the water level value of liquid in the water tank after the water tank contains the film layer structure;
the processing unit is connected with the measuring unit, and the processing unit obtains the volume of the film layer structure according to the comparison between the water level value obtained by the measurement of the measuring unit and a preset water level value.
The device for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of the display in the embodiment of the invention obtains the water level value of the film layer structure of the liquid crystal display panel in the display area in the water tank through the measurement of the measurement unit, obtains the water level change value according to the water level value through the processing unit, further obtains the volume of the film layer structure, calculates the liquid crystal filling amount of the liquid crystal display panel after the liquid crystal display panel is aligned with the box, and improves the accuracy of meas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of the liquid crystal display.
FIG. 1 is a schematic structural diagram of a measuring unit in an apparatus for measuring a liquid crystal filling amount of a display according to an embodiment of the present disclosure; fig. 2 is an enlarged view of a measuring unit in the device for measuring the filling amount of liquid crystal in a display according to the embodiment of the present disclosure. As shown in fig. 1 and fig. 2, the water tank 10 includes a cover plate 1 and an accommodating chamber 2 disposed in the cover plate 1, and the size of the accommodating chamber 2 is not smaller than the size of the film layer structure 3 of the liquid crystal display panel 40 in the display area, so that the accommodating chamber 2 can accommodate the entire film layer structure 3 of the liquid crystal display panel 40 in the display area. The accommodating cavity 2 is provided with an opening for the liquid crystal display panel 40 to enter and exit the film layer structure 3 in the display area, and the film layer structure 3 enters the accommodating cavity 2 through the opening. The water level measuring device 20 is disposed on the inner wall of the water tank 10, and after the liquid crystal display panel 40 corresponds to the opening of the accommodating chamber 2 in the film structure 3 of the display area, the water tank 10 is controlled to move toward the direction close to the liquid crystal display panel 40, so that the liquid crystal display panel 40 enters the accommodating chamber 2 through the opening of the accommodating chamber 2 in the film structure 3 of the display area, and then the measuring liquid with a preset volume is injected into the accommodating chamber 2 of the water tank 10. After the water level measuring device 20 measures that the water tank 10 contains the film layer structure 3, the water level value of the measured liquid in the containing cavity 2 is measured. The processing unit is connected with the water level measuring device 20 in the measuring unit, can receive the water level value that water level measuring device 20 measured and reachs to contrast with predetermined water level value according to this water level value, obtain the water level variation value, obtain the volume of membranous layer structure 3 according to the water level variation value again. The preset water level value refers to the water level value of the measuring liquid with the preset volume injected when the accommodating cavity 2 does not contain an accommodating object.
In an exemplary embodiment, the water level measuring device 20 may be a water level sensor or a scale mark.
In an exemplary embodiment, the processing unit may be an LC device (similar to PS-LC linkage), and may obtain a water level variation value according to a comparison between the water level value and a preset water level value, and then obtain the volume of the film structure 3 according to the water level variation value.
In an exemplary embodiment, at least two accommodating cavities 2 are arranged in the cover plate 1, the liquid crystal display panel 40 includes at least two display areas and film layer structures 3 arranged on the display areas, and the accommodating cavities 2 are in one-to-one correspondence with the film layer structures 3 on the display areas, so that the measuring unit can measure the film layer structures 3 of the plurality of display areas on the liquid crystal display panel 40 at the same time, and the measuring efficiency is improved.
In an exemplary embodiment, at least two accommodating cavities 2 with different volumes are arranged in the cover plate 1, so that the water tank 10 can measure the volumes of the film layer structures on the display areas with different sizes according to production requirements.
In an exemplary embodiment, the measuring unit further includes a water injection device 50, the water injection device 50 includes a water injection pipeline 5 and a first spray head 6 disposed on the water injection pipeline 5, a water inlet 7 is disposed on the water tank 10, the water inlet 7 is communicated with the accommodating cavity 2 in the water tank 10, and the first spray head 6 is disposed corresponding to the water inlet 7 and is used for injecting a preset volume of measuring liquid into the accommodating cavity 2.
In an exemplary embodiment, the apparatus for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of the display further includes a second nozzle for cleaning the liquid crystal display panel measured by the measuring unit, and the second nozzle and the first nozzle share a water injection pipe.
The measuring unit in the device for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of the display provided by the embodiment of the disclosure can be positioned in a cleaning section in an ODF (liquid crystal drop making) and arranged in a cleaning machine, so that the device for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of the display provided by the embodiment of the disclosure does not need to additionally occupy a production line and does not need to add an additional process, the volume of the film structure 3 can be measured in the cleaning process, the test times are reduced, the development cost is saved, the development progress is accelerated, the time for product research and development is saved, and the device is accurate and efficient.
In an exemplary embodiment, the measuring unit further includes a lifting structure 30, and the lifting structure 30 is connected to the water tank 1 and can drive the water tank 1 to move along the film layer structure 3 close to the liquid crystal display panel 40 in the display area. Wherein the lifting structure 30 may be a driving motor.
In an exemplary embodiment, the measuring unit further includes a conveying mechanism, the conveying mechanism is located at one side of the water tank 1, and the conveying mechanism is configured to drive the liquid crystal display panel 40 to move, so that the film layer structure 3 of the liquid crystal display panel 40 in the display area is disposed corresponding to the water tank 1. Wherein, transport mechanism can be the roll table.
When the liquid crystal display panel moves to the below of water tank 10 through transport mechanism, make liquid crystal display panel 40 correspond the setting at the opening of the membranous layer structure 3 of display area and water tank 10, water tank 10 descends through elevation structure 30, make liquid crystal display panel get into water tank 10 at the opening of the membranous layer structure 3 of display area through water tank 10, then hold the measuring liquid of the chamber 2 injection volume of predetermineeing in to water tank 10 through first shower nozzle 6, water level measuring device 20 in the water tank 10 measures the water tank 10 and holds liquid crystal display panel behind the membranous layer structure 3 of display area, the water level value of measuring liquid in the water tank 10. The processing unit receives the water level value measured by the water level measuring device 20, compares the water level value with a preset water level value to obtain a water level change value, and obtains the volume of the film structure 3 according to the water level change value.
In an exemplary embodiment, the processing unit is further configured to obtain an actual liquid crystal box thickness volume according to a difference between a volume of a set liquid crystal box thickness and a volume of the film layer structure 3 of the liquid crystal display panel in the display area, and then obtain a liquid crystal filling amount of the display according to the actual liquid crystal box thickness volume; the volume of the liquid crystal box thickness is set to be the product of the area of the display area of the liquid crystal display panel and the liquid crystal box thickness after the liquid crystal display panel is aligned with the liquid crystal display panel in advance.
In an exemplary embodiment, the apparatus for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of the display according to the embodiments of the present invention may perform a sampling measurement on the liquid crystal display panels of the same batch, so as to improve the production efficiency of the liquid crystal display panels and reduce the influence of the apparatus for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of the display on the production capacity. For example, the apparatus for measuring the liquid crystal filling amount of the display performs sampling measurement once for every 10 liquid crystal display panels in the same batch.
